Explanation:
VO2max is the maximal rate at which the body can consume, transport, and utilize oxygen during intense exercise. It reflects how well the oxygen can be delivered by the oxygen transport system (lungs, heart, blood, vessels) and how effectively the exercising muscles can take up and use that oxygen at the cellular level. According to the Fick principle, VO2max equals cardiac output times the arteriovenous oxygen difference, so it depends on both delivering oxygen-rich blood and the tissues’ capacity to extract and use it.
